Climbing Soft Robot Inspired by Octopus
Yusei Sakuhara, Hiroaki Shimizu, Kazuyuki Ito

Abstract
In this study, we focus on the intelligent behavior of a soft body, and we propose a climbing robot inspired by an octopus. The robot can grasp various objects using its flexible arm and can climb ladders and rugged walls. We developed a prototype made of silicone and conducted experiments. Results confirmed that the proposed soft arm is effective, and the robot can climb various types of ladder and walls.
